- The distance between Khon Kaen, Thailand and Takayama, Japan is approximately 4,040 km or 2,511 mi.
- To reach Khon Kaen in this distance one would set out from Takayama bearing 246.3°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Khon Kaen bearing 230.5° or SW .
- Khon Kaen has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Takayama has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- Khon Kaen is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as Takayama is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ome.
- The average annual temperature is 16.3 °C (29.3°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 18.3 °C (32.9°F) less in Khon Kaen.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 549.8 mm (21.6 in) less which is equivalent to 549.8 l/m² (13.49 US gal/ft²) or 5,498,000 l/ha (587,773 US gal/ac) less. About 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 17.3° higher in Khon Kaen than in Takayama.
